Changeset 859 for trunk/dll/commafmt.c


Ignore:
Timestamp:
Nov 5, 2007, 11:32:39 PM (18 years ago)
Author:
Gregg Young
Message:

Changed display logic so CommaFmtULL is used both with and without large file support for file size display. GiB notation can actually be selected in the source (in addition to being used automatically on very large drives).

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/dll/commafmt.c

    r857 r859  
    9898    ullNumber = (ullNumber + 1023) >> 10;
    9999    chSuffix = 'K';
    100     if (ullNumber >= 1ULL << 31 || (chPreferred == 'M' && ullNumber >= 1024)) {
     100    if (ullNumber >= 1ULL << 31 || (chPreferred == 'M' && ullNumber >= 1024) ||
     101        (chPreferred == 'G' && ullNumber >= 1024)) {
    101102      ullNumber = (ullNumber + 1023) >> 10;
    102103      chSuffix = 'M';
Note: See TracChangeset for help on using the changeset viewer.